If you are living in Dubai, UAE, you may have to hire a lawyer at some point whether as an individual or a business owner. Lawyers’ fees vary depending on the complexity of the cases, the scope of work, and the lawyer’s experience.
For instance, a child custody case will definitely be different from medical or insurance claims or defamation cases or any other criminal case. However, some law firms set fixed fees while others charge their clients on hourly rate basis. It is important to know that lawyers’ fees may include translation fees for your documents as Arabic is the official language of the courts in the UAE. How to Choose a Lawyer?

A lawyer in Dubai may represent you before any court in the world, but how to choose such a lawyer? Here are some key points that help you choose your lawyer:
1. Legal Qualification
Make sure the law firm or lawyer you choose is properly licensed Advocate in UAE and is specialized in your legal matter. Check the list of registered lawyers at www.dubaicourts.gov.ae
2. Regional Experience
It’s important that all case documents submitted in the court must be translated in Arabic. So, your Advocate or Legal consultant must understand Arabic language to avoid any misinterpretation or translational error. Also, your lawyer must have an in-depth understanding of the region’s legal system. 3. Representation in Courts
The law firm or lawyer you will choose must have at least five years relevant in the court.
4. Defined Fee System
Lawyers cost varies so you need to understand the fee system of your chosen lawyer and it must have a clear fee system. Look for lawyers and firms who provide case evaluation on a free basis or suitable rate, this will give you a proper insight. The consultation fee starts at Dh1000 and may go up to Dh5000.
How Lawyers Charge You?
Lawyers have various methods to charge you. Some may charge you a fixed fee and some go for an hourly rate basis. This usually relies on the complexity of the case, the scope of work, and the lawyer’s experience.
Fixed Fees
This usually applies for certain types of legal matters such as:
- Business formation,
- Trust or will formation,
- Property transfer and so on.
Hourly Fees
This fee system is the most common for payment in Dubai. You need to agree with your lawyer on the rate per hour and set a maximum limit. Cases that usually go for hourly rate are accidental and injury claims and so on.
Retainer Fee
The retainer fee is an amount that you pay in advance for legal service. Most experienced law firms ensure that the retainer fee is paid before they accept your case.
Contingency Fees
This fee is paid only if there is a positive financial outcome from the case. This fee is for cases such as medical negligence or malpractice.

There are some factors that affect lawyer cost such as experience and reputation, below are the key factors that affect lawyer cost in Dubai:
Key Factors That Affect Lawyer Cost in Dubai

1. Experience of Lawyer
The experience of the lawyer with similar cases is crucial to determining his/ her cost. It is important to hire an experienced lawyer regardless of the cost as cheaper law services without due experience may have serious consequences.
2. The Lawyer Reputation
Reputation is a core factor in choosing any service provider. It is built by years of providing reliable and high quality service in the legal field. A reputable law firm or lawyer may cost you more but it is worth it.
3. The Complexity of Your Case
Some cases are more complex and time-consuming than others, as they need a lot of paperwork, investigations, and several court hearings. Cases related to criminal matters, personal injury, mergers and acquisitions and joint ventures are of higher fees.
